My story

Here's what the humans have to say about me:

Urgent foster or adopter needed for Alejandro 🙏🏼
Alejandro is a gentle, sweet older boy with a wonderful personality. He is great with other dogs, does well with children, and is fully potty trained. He is the best cuddle buddy and loves being close to his person. He also enjoys long walks and trips to the beach.

Alejandro does have one major challenge: severe separation anxiety. He is not crate trained and will try to escape if he cannot see his human. Because of this, he needs a patient home willing to work with a trainer and committed to helping him feel safe and secure.

He came to our rescue months ago as a stray. Alejandro deserves stability, understanding, and love during his golden years. With the right person, he can finally settle into the forever home he has been waiting for.

Additional adoption info

Beagles make wonderful pets. They are friendly, medium sized, highly social animals. They are considered one of the most family-friendly breeds. Beagles are intelligent but, as a result of being bred for the long chase, are single-minded and determined, which can make them hard to train. They can be difficult to recall once they have picked up a scent, and are easily distracted by smells around them.

Beagles love to play and do require more exercise than some other breeds and in most cases are considered moderate to highly active between puppyhood to about 3 years old. After they turn 3, beagles tend to "mature" and become couch potatoes! Exercise is “key” to having a happy and healthy dog. Keep in mind as beagles get older they tend to gain weight.

More about this rescue

South Florida Beagle Rescue is a non-profit animal rescue and advocacy organization, committed to educating and bringing together the humans and hounds of South Florida. We fiercely advocate for a cruelty-free lifestyle and the re-homing of homeless, neglected, abused, and at-risk beagles and beagle mixes.
